Put the verbs into the Future Simple Going to Present Continuous Present Simple



1. Wow! I have left my wallet at home! Do not worry. I (lent) money to you.

2. What time the match (start) on Monday?

3. Why are you switching the TV? I (watch) the news.

4. Let’s have a party! Great idea! I (invite) my classmates.

5. What time you (finish) your work tomorrow?

6. Look at the footballers, they are playing terribly! They (lose) the game!

7. If you are thirsty, I (bring) you some water.

8. What would you like to drink - tea or coffee? I (drink) tea, please.

9. Everything is settled! We (fly) to London tomorrow.

10. Did you post the letter? Oh, no, I (do) it immediately.

11. Can you help me? My bike has a flat tire. Ok, I will do it for you.

12. You know, Kate is ill. I know. I (visit) her tomorrow.

13. The roof of the house (not look) safe. I’m afraid, it (fall) down.

14. We have received a letter, Mark (get) married in May.

15. Tom hurt his leg. He (not play) football on Sunday with us.

 

Task 2

Put the verbs into Future Simple, Future Continuous, Future Perfect Simple, Future Perfect Continuous, to be going to

1. I (call) him if you remind me.

2. I (meet) my girlfriend at the airport at 6 p.m. tomorrow.

3. How long you (learn) English by the end of the year?

4. At this time tomorrow he (sit) his first exam.

5. A new fitness club (open) in three days.

6. My parents think I (be) a lawyer one day.

7. By the time my grandfather retires, he (work) for the company for 40 years.

8. I want to study at university after I (finish) school.

9. Can you give this massage to Tom? OK, I (try) if I see him.

10. I hope I (pass) my exams successfully.

4. Conditionals - Wishes

Type 1 if+clause main clause (result)
Real present If + Present Simple unless(= if not) Future Imperative can/must/may + bare infinitive Present Simple
Type 2    
Unreal present If + Past Simple Would/could/might + bare infinitive
Type 3    
Unreal past If + Past Perfect Would/could/might + have + past participle
